Structural Integrity Traits

Structural Integrity Traits encompass heritable characteristics affecting plant architecture, stem strength, branch density, and overall morphological stability in cannabis cultivation. These traits include stalk thickness, internode spacing, branching patterns, and resistance to lodging—factors that determine how plants support their own biomass during growth cycles. Lineage records frequently report that certain parent plants pass down robust structural genetics, influencing how offspring perform under environmental stress or heavy canopy loads. Breeders working in this category prioritize these traits for consistency across generations and adaptation to specific cultivation methods, whether indoor, greenhouse, or outdoor environments. Understanding structural genetics is essential for developing stable cultivars suited to particular farming conditions.

Breeder relevance

Breeders select for structural integrity to enhance crop uniformity, reduce plant failure, and optimize space efficiency in controlled environments. Strong structural genetics also reduce dependency on support systems and simplify cultivation protocols, making them valuable for both commercial and small-scale operations.
